Maruti SUV Spotted testing


A Brezza test mule was spotted parked in a parking lot, suggesting that a facelift will be launched soon. With this test mule, we get a glimpse of what the Brezza facelift could look like. The car has been well concealed, but we can still spot a few design updates. The facelift gets a revised front grille and front bumpers, along with newer alloy wheel designs. Other highlights include parking sensors on the front bumper. The headlight design, however, remains unchanged.


While the overall look of the dashboard is identical to the outgoing Brezza, you can spot two noticeable changes inside the cabin – a larger infotainment display and a 6-speed manual gearbox.

Maruti Brezza Facelift Spotted – Features


The equipment list for the outgoing Brezza includes an electric sunroof, a head-up display, a 360-degree camera, a 9-inch infotainment screen, wireless charging, etc. With a facelift, we expect the Brezza facelift to get ventilated front seats, a digital driver’s display, and an ADAS suite. The front sensors add fuel to the speculation of an ADAS suite.

Maruti Brezza Facelift Spotted – Powertrain


The addition of a new gearbox indicates changes under the hood. The outgoing Brezza gets a 1.5-litre NA petrol engine, which was a cause of its increased pricing, thanks to the GST 2.0 reforms. However, with a facelift, the SUV is expected to come with a smaller 1.2-litre petrol engine. With the new engine, Maruti can also enjoy the reduced tax benefits, ultimately slashing the price. It will likely be the same 1.2-litre Z-series engine that powers the new Swift & Dzire. However, for the Brezza, we can expect Maruti to offer a turbo option with the same engine.
While the details of the new engine options are yet to be confirmed, we do know it will get a new 6-speed manual transmission. Another gearbox option would include a 6-speed AT.
Furthermore, Maruti has announced their plans for a hybrid and flex-fuel powertrain. We could see the flex-fuel and hybrid variants of the Brezza launched soon after.

Maruti Brezza Facelift Spotted – Expected Pricing & Launch
If Maruti unveils a new 1.2-litre engine, we could see a price cut for the Brezza. The outgoing model costs between Rs 9.68 lakh and Rs 15.42 lakh (on-road, Mumbai). The base variants are expected to get cheaper by Rs 45,000 to Rs 50,000, but if Maruti were to add an ADAS suite, the top variants would get slightly more expensive.
While Maruti hasn’t revealed its complete plans for the Brezza facelift. We expect the facelift to be launched by late 2026.
